Background
Aquaculture, mainly divide fresh water aquatic products and marine products aquatic products, marine products aquatic products still mainly adopt divide regional method that adopts natural mariculture at present, do not have too much intervention to the sea water, but if fresh water aquaculture, the majority is in the pond, because pond water source itself is fixed, can't have sufficient aquatic creature growth resource like the sea water, so generally can do to the fresh water pond breed and intervene such as throwing something and feeding with oxygenation, for the convenience is handled the fodder nearby in the pond to adjustable position of throwing something and feeding, the utility model provides an agricultural aquaculture's oxygenation is thrown and is fed compounding equipment.

As shown in fig. 1-4, the utility model relates to an agricultural aquaculture's oxygenation is thrown and is fed compounding equipment, including transport vechicle 1, rubbing crusher 2, mix machine 3, eyelidretractor 4 and oxygenerator 5, rubbing crusher 2 locates on transport vechicle 1, mix on machine 3 locates transport vechicle 1, eyelidretractor 4 locates on transport vechicle 1, oxygenerator 5 locates on transport vechicle 1, mix machine 3 includes mixing box 6, hybrid motor 7, main shaft 8, puddler 9, bottom agitator disk 10, mount 11, screw feeder 12 and connecting pipe 13, mixing box 6 is located on transport vechicle 1, hybrid motor 7 locates on mixing box 6 and the output shaft rotates and runs through mixing box 6 roof, main shaft 8 rotates and locates on mixing box 6 roof and is connected with hybrid motor 7 output shaft, puddler 9 locates on main shaft 8, puddler 9 is equipped with the multiunit, bottom agitator disk 10 locates the main shaft 8 bottom, mount 11 locates on mixing box 6, screw feeder 12 locates on mount 11 and transport vechicle 1, connecting pipe 13 intercommunication is located between mixing box 6 lateral wall and the feed inlet 12.
A plurality of groups of arc-shaped strips 14 are arranged on the bottom stirring plate 10; a feeding funnel 15 penetrates through the mixing box 6; the support 4 comprises a mounting seat 16, an adjusting disc 17, a support column 18, a fixed cylinder 19, an expansion link 20, a sliding shaft 21, a fixing bolt 22 and a connecting seat 23, the mounting seat 16 is arranged on the transport vehicle 1, the adjusting disc 17 is detachably arranged on the mounting seat 16, the support column 18 is arranged on the adjusting disc 17, the fixed cylinder 19 is hinged on the support column 18, the expansion link 20 is hinged between the fixed cylinder 19 and the support column 18, the sliding shaft 21 is slidably arranged in the fixed cylinder 19, a plurality of groups of threaded holes 24 are respectively arranged on the fixed cylinder 19 and the sliding shaft 21, the fixing bolt 22 is in threaded connection with the threaded holes 24, and the connecting seat 23 is arranged on the sliding shaft 21; a throwing funnel 29 is detachably arranged on the connecting seat 23; rubbing crusher 2 is including smashing case 25, filter screen 26, smashing runner group 27 and feeder hopper 28, smashes case 25 and locates on the transport vechicle 1, and on smashing case 25 was located to filter screen 26, smashes runner group 27 and locates on smashing case 25 and be located filter screen 26 top, and feeder hopper 28 runs through to be located on smashing case 25 roof.
When in specific use: need the oxygen suppliment with hose connection in the export of oxygenerator 5, the hose stretches into in the pond, can also fix the hose on connecting seat 23, the method that changes connecting seat 23 position is, can make sliding shaft 21 move on solid fixed cylinder 19, change the position, and use fixing bolt 22 to fix, and change the length of telescopic link 20, can suitably change height and angle, still can pass through hose and screw feeder 12 exit linkage with input funnel 29, can throw feeding in succession, the bold fodder is through smashing the back of runner group 27, the fodder through filter screen 26 is put into mixing box 6, start hybrid motor 7 work and drive main shaft 8 and puddler 9 and rotate, with the even and mixture of multiple fodder, send out through screw feeder 12.
